A man accused of fatally shooting a person Saturday in Morris Park has been charged with murder, according to police.
Authorities 49-year-old Trevor Hughes was in front of his residence on Fowler Avenue when 36-year-old Lavar Davis shot him in the stomach.
Hughes was rushed to a hospital and later pronounced dead.
A witness told News 12 that the two got into an argument over a parking spot prior to the shooting.
